Transaction 8b0895b9346d255a484ef5355e596632fb3391e8597593bf1801bbeaa97c2230
1 Input
1 Output
-
8b0895b9346d255a484ef5355e596632fb3391e8597593bf1801bbeaa97c2230:0
- value
- 675125
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fccf76e63f98af1c0fe5ffa178ed1bfb586b1bc5 OP_EQUAL
- address
- 3QjkjmV3ADEjWJAmtevwAYaSwD5czXr3tW